Ergothioneine Improves Memory & Sleep in Older Adults

photo by Ted Snider

Cognitive decline is common in older people. A still little discussed nutrient found in mushrooms, ergothioneine, might help.

Ergothioneine is a vitamin-like amino acid found most abundantly in mushrooms. Evidence is mounting that, because of its antioxidant, inflammation regulating and detoxifying properties, ergothioneine may powerfully promote longevity. Studies show that ergothioneine levels are lower in elderly people with mild cognitive impairment.

North Americans may not get enough ergothioneine in their diet. When Americans add mushrooms to their diet, rates of premature death go down by 16%: 35% if you also reduce red meat.

You can increase ergothioneine by eating more mushrooms, especially shiitake, maitake, lion’s mane and oyster. You can also increase ergothioneine with supplements.

Several studies have shown that low levels of ergothioneine are associated with mild cognitive impairment, dementia, cerebral vascular disease and Parkinson’s. One study found that low levels of ergothioneine predict quicker cognitive decline. But few studies have looked at the effect of supplementing ergothioneine on cognition.

This new 16-week, double-blind, placebo-controlled study included 127 people between 55 and 79 years old with subjective memory complaints but no mild cognitive impairment or dementia.

It found that 25mg of ergothioneine significantly protected against subjective memory decline compared to placebo. This result is important both in itself and because subjective memory assessment is increasingly being recognized as an important marker of early cognitive decline and later decline.

The study also found that 25mg of ergothioneine significantly improved ease of falling asleep compared to the placebo group.

This important study provides preliminary promise for ergothioneine as a longevity nutrient that could improve memory.

Nutraceuticals. 2025;5(3):15.
